[发明专利]一种基于状态选择的网络带宽的控制方法及系统无效
申请号: | 201010592195.5 | 申请日: | 2010-12-13 |
公开(公告)号: | CN102088405A | 公开(公告)日: | 2011-06-08 |
发明(设计)人: | 李鸥;于宏毅;王冠男;杨白薇;李娜;孙武健 | 申请(专利权)人: | 中国人民解放军信息工程大学 |
主分类号: | H04L12/56 | 分类号: | H04L12/56 |
代理公司: | 北京国昊天诚知识产权代理有限公司 11315 | 代理人: | 许志勇 |
地址: | 450002*** | 国省代码: | 河南;41 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 一种 基于 状态 选择 网络带宽 控制 方法 系统 | ||
技术领域
本发明涉及网络带宽管理技术,更具体地涉及一种基于状态选择的网络带宽的控制方法及系统。
背景技术
带宽管理是网络管理中的重要部分,是保障上网质量的重要手段。靠近用户端的带宽管理主要有以下四个方面:一是针对不同主机进行带宽管理,例如在多台计算机共享一条出口链路的家庭网、网吧或企业网等共享式上网环境;二是针对某一主机或某一网络中的不同业务进行带宽管理,如流媒体、p2p、HTTP、邮件等业务类型;三是针对不同传输方向进行带宽管理,这主要是因为特定业务对上行和下行带宽需求不同,而且ADSL等网络所能提供的上下行传输能力也不同;四是针对不同时段进行带宽管理,这是因为不同时段网络中业务或活动主机的构成会有变化。每多考虑一个方面,带宽管理就增加一维。
带宽管理的原则一是公平,二是高效,即在遵循考虑优先级的公平原则的基础上,尽可能地提高带宽利用率,减少带宽浪费。现有的带宽管理技术一般是设定某一业务所能占用带宽的上限(业务最大带宽)和下限(业务基本带宽),并对不同业务排出优先级,根据优先级进行带宽分配。在使用时,首先保证任何一项业务有权享有一个业务基本带宽,这个带宽不会因为其他业务的挤用而损失,同时要求任何业务的流量不超过业务最大带宽,然后根据优先级分配剩余的带宽,即第一优先级的业务拿走尽可能满足自己流量的带宽(但不超过业务最大带宽),第二优先级的业务从剩下的带宽中拿走尽可能满足自己流量的带宽,依次从高优先级向低优先级类推。这种方法保证较高优先级的业务能够比较低优先级的业务更优先地使用带宽。但是,这种优势是绝对的,例如,可能导致一个或几个高优先级业务分别占用业务最大带宽而几个较低优先级业务只有业务基本带宽。然而,许多业务的优先级差别并不是绝对,例如,迅雷下载和电驴下载。因此,简单地以优先级为依据进行带宽管理在一定程度上有失公平。
发明内容
本发明所要解决的技术问题是提供一种基于状态选择的网络带宽的控制方法及系统,解决了网络带宽管理中对不同属性(可以是不同主机、不同业务、不同方向等)的流量进行带宽管理的问题。
为了解决上述问题,本发明提供了一种基于状态选择的网络带宽的控制方法,包括:
网络端获取用户对每一组业务中不同业务的网络访问质量的反馈和业务流量,并依此生成一网络样本;
网络端根据所述网络样本获得该组业务的带宽分配状态的信息,根据获得的各组业务的带宽分配状态的信息进行网络带宽分配。
进一步地,上述方法还可包括,所述网络端根据所述网络样本获得该组业务的带宽分配状态的信息,根据获得的各组业务的带宽分配状态的信息进行网络带宽分配的步骤,包括:
所述网络端根据计算所述每组业务的网络样本的样本中心,获得每组业务的带宽分配状态的信息,根据所述带宽分配状态的信息中对每组业务的网络访问质量的反馈的评分最高的带宽分配状态,对每组业务进行带宽分配。
进一步地,上述方法还可包括,所述网络端根据所述网络样本获得该组业务的带宽分配状态的信息,根据获得的各组业务的带宽分配状态的信息进行网络带宽分配的步骤,还包括:
所述网络端根据计算所述每组业务的网络样本的样本中心,获得每组业务的带宽分配状态的信息,判断若当前业务组合发生变化,则根据所述带宽分配状态的信息中对每组业务的网络访问质量的反馈的评分的优先级调整业务组合,对调整后的业务组合进行网络带宽分配。
进一步地,上述方法还可包括,所述网络端判断若当前业务组合发生变化,则根据所述带宽分配状态的信息中对每组业务的网络访问质量的反馈的评分的优先级调整业务组合,对调整后的业务组合进行网络带宽分配的步骤,包括:
所述网络端判断若当前业务组合发生变化,则根据所述带宽分配状态的信息中对每组业务的网络访问质量的反馈的评分的优先级,选择业务数相同下业务种类重合最多的业务组合,根据所述带宽分配状态的信息中该组业务的网络访问质量的反馈的评分最高的带宽分配状态,对该组业务进行带宽分配。
本发明还公开了一种基于状态选择的网络带宽的控制系统,包括:获取用户反馈和业务流量单元、生成网络样本单元、获取带宽分配状态信息单元与网络带宽分配单元,其中,
获取用户反馈和业务流量单元,用于获取用户对每一组业务中不同业务的网络访问质量的反馈和业务流量;
生成网络样本单元,用于根据获取用户对每一组业务中不同业务的网络访问质量的反馈和业务流量,生成一网络样本;
获取带宽分配状态信息单元,用于根据网络样本获得该组业务的带宽分配状态的信息;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于中国人民解放军信息工程大学,未经中国人民解放军信息工程大学许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201010592195.5/2.html,转载请声明来源钻瓜专利网。